Veg Tortilla Pizza With Mint Mayo

December 3, 2020 by Raksha Kamat

69 shares

Veg tortilla pizza with mayo is a crispy and cheesy pizza which you can make under 15 minutes. Yes, believe me, this is a simple yet delicious recipe which you need for those sudden mid-night cravings. All you need are some tortillas, mozzarella cheese, some vegetables and mint mayo. You can use any mayo flavour. You donโ€™t need any type of pizza sauces and you donโ€™t have to spend time making those sauces too. I have used eggless mayo with mint flavour to give a twist to the pizza recipe.

Veg tortilla pizza with mayo

You can serve this veg tortilla pizza with mayo as starters for childrenโ€™s birthday parties. Chop and keep all the vegetables ready. Just when you want to serve make these delicious veg tortilla pizzas with mayo and mozzarella cheese and serve them hot. If you have a bigger OTG, you can simultaneously bake 2 tortilla pizzas saving you time.

Ingredients to make vegetable tortilla pizza with mayo:

  • Tortilla: Use any type of store bought, ready to heat tortilla in making this vegetable pizza recipe. If you donโ€™t want store bought tortilla, you can make tortilla ta home too.
  • Mayo: Use any flavour mayo in this recipe.
    Cheese: Use shredded mozzarella cheese in this pizza recipe, because what is pizza without cheese?
  • Vegetables: I have used tomato, onion, red bell pepper, green bell pepper, yellow bell pepper baby corn and basil leaves in this vegetable pizza recipe.
  • Seasoning: Use Italian seasoning, red chili flakes and a twig of rosemary to season and garnish the pizza

How to bake a tortilla pizza with mayo, vegetables and cheese?

  • Pre-heat the oven for 5 minutes at 200 C. Line the baking tray with aluminium foil and place the tortilla on it.
  • Spread 4 tablespoon of mayo over the tortilla.
  • Spread 2 tablespoon of cheese all over.
  • Now top this with the chopped vegetables.
  • First arrange the slit baby corn equidistant from one another in a circle.
  • Then spread chopped tomato, onion Julienne and chopped bell pepper all over.
  • Top this with few chopped basil leaves.
  • Spread a generous amount of cheese all over.
  • Bake this pizza for 10 minutes at 200 C or until the edges appear brownish and crispy.
  • Garnish with rosemary twig, Italian seasoning or oregano and red chilli flakes.

You can impress your guests or anyone with this veg tortilla pizza too. The secret is addition of a thick layer of mayo below the vegetable toppings.

Ingredients

  • 2 tortilla
  • 1 cup mayo
  • 1 cup shredded mozzarella cheese
  • 1 medium-sized tomato de-seeded and chopped into pieces
  • 1 medium-sized onion Julienne
  • ยฝ red bell pepper Julienne
  • ยฝ green bell pepper Julienne
  • ยฝ yellow bell pepper Julienne
  • 6 baby corn slit into halves
  • 10 basil leaves Julienne

For Garnish:

  • 1 tablespoon Italian seasoning
  • 1 tablespoon red chilli flake
  • A twig of rosemary for garnish

Instructions

  • Pre-heat the oven for 5 minutes at 200 C.
  • Line the baking tray with aluminium foil and place the tortilla on it.
  • Spread 4 tablespoon of mayo over the tortilla.
  • Spread 2 tablespoon of cheese all over.
  • Now top this with the vegetables.
  • First arrange the slit baby corn equidistant from one another in a circle.
  • Then spread chopped tomato, onion Julienne and chopped bell pepper all over.
  • Top this with few basil leaves Julienne.
  • Now spread generous amount of cheese all over.
  • Bake this pizza for 10 minutes at 200 C or until the edges appear brownish and crispy.
  • Garnish with rosemary twig, Italian seasoning or oregano and red chilli flakes.
